Look for several, tender perennial, French/English hybrid varieties, ‘Provence’ and ‘Grosso’ that produce wonderfully soft, light green to silver, exceptionally aromatic foliage and classic periwinkle blue to lavender flower spikes in midsummer. Excellent source of French lavender oil. Lavender is best known for its sensuous, calming fragrance, but it also can be used in herbal teas, attracts butterflies, and repels rabbits, mice, ticks and mosquitoes. Flowers are edible and make excellent dried flowers.

CARE NOTES:
Grow in sunny, well-drained, nutrient-rich soil or containers.

Water well after planting – maintain 1” of water once a week throughout the growing season.

Feed with a slow-release fertilizer during the growing season.

Mulch 2″ to suppress weeds, retain moisture, and protect against extremes of soil temperature.

Harvest 1/3 of the new, tender foliage in the morning. Dry or freeze extra for future use.
